In the public sphere, as encountered by most users on sites like FitGirl, DODI, or KaOsKrew, a repack refers to a modified version of a game that has been aggressively compressed to create a significantly smaller file for download. This is achieved using specialized compression software like 7-Zip and by stripping away "unnecessary" components, such as optional language packs, high-resolution 4K textures, or video files, which are sometimes offered as separate downloads. The primary goal of this practice is to reduce the time and bandwidth required to download a game and to save valuable space on a user's hard drive. It's a trade-off, where a much faster download is exchanged for a potentially lengthy and resource-intensive installation process, as the compressed files must be fully decompressed on the user's system.
